gpsd-dev
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: spurious install of ${prefix}/include/gps.h


From: Hal Murray
Subject: Re: spurious install of ${prefix}/include/gps.h
Date: Wed, 04 Aug 2021 04:29:37 -0700

gdt@lexort.com said:
> What I am seeing is that if I build such that
>   environment has CPPFLAGS=-I/usr/pkg/include
>   scons is passed "prefix=/usr/pkg" 

It fails on all the systems I tried it on: Linux, FreeBSD, NetBSD, 64+32 bit...
I'm running as non-root.

On Fedora
  CPPFLAGS=-I/usr/pkg/include scons prefix=/usr/pkg --debug=explain,prepare

...
scons: building `gpsd-3.23~rc1/tests/test_qgpsmm' because it doesn't exist
Preparing target gpsd-3.23~rc1/tests/test_qgpsmm...
g++ -o gpsd-3.23~rc1/tests/test_qgpsmm -pthread gpsd-3.23~rc1/tests/qt-test_gps
mm.o -Lgpsd-3.23~rc1 -lQgpsmm
scons: building `/usr/pkg/include/gps.h' because it doesn't exist
Preparing target /usr/pkg/include/gps.h...
scons: *** [/usr/pkg] /usr/pkg: Permission denied
scons: building terminated because of errors.

[There is no /usr/pkg/ on that system.]


-- 
These are my opinions.  I hate spam.






reply via email to

[Prev in Thread] Current Thread [Next in Thread]